Faculty Directing Mentors For 10-Minute Play Readings:
The 10-Minute Play Festival needs 3-6 Faculty Mentors to work with and provide advice for the 10-Minute Play Festival student directors.
There will be approximately 6 ten-minute plays, which are rehearsed and performed at the festival. The Faculty member will serve as a mentor for one or two of these plays. Mentoring involves helping with casting decisions, providing feedback throughout the rehearsals process, and serving as a sounding board. The faculty member needs to be available throughout the festival for the following meetings, auditions, rehearsals and performance.
